The has been verified that gaimnosd works with gaim 2.0.0 Beta1
* Strip HTML markup from the messages printed
* debian package added
Now the plugin has a multi-line feature (through the xosd_scroll function) wich is very usefull when you receive several incoming messages at the same time. Thanks to Germain Masse.
OSD of the incomming messages was made to include the name of the sender, not the name of the receiving account. Thanks to Nikolay Kolev for spotting that.
The messages now appear with the sender's name, not with the number
If there's a good idea (like the one from Ildar Shaynurov <shir80@mail.ru> to show the message text as OSD notifications) it deserves due implementation.
Be sure to check the options page to enable that.
There was a problem in the RPM packaging preventing the auto update of GAIM in Fedora. Fixed.
Finally gotr some time to make a proper packaging of this gizmo : now it has a source RPM, a CVS reporsitory and everything.
The CVS module is called .... gaimnosd.
See the INSTALL file about how to re-build the source and binary rpms if need be.
Changed the API version of the plugin. This causes it to work with the recent gaim (0.77).
Note that there my be problems with older GAIMs. If you experience such, use the 0.2 release.
This realease adds a configuration UI for the options and a spec file for building binary RPM
This is the initial release of the plugin. It doesn't have customization at runtime yet. I'm planing of adding a GTK properties dialog, but for now you can change the fonts/postion/timeout in the source file itself.
